6           CLASSES OF COMPETITION

Juniors                                                                                                   Seniors

65cc (A&B)                                                                                             Pro Open

85cc 2 stroke & 150 cc 4 stroke (A&B)                                                   Pro Lites                                                                                                                                                                                                             

100-125cc 2 stroke  (A&B)                                                                       B Grade                                                                                                                      

128/150 & 200-250cc 4 Stroke (A&B)                                                     C Grade                                      

(over 35yrs)                                                                                            Vets 


*Classes may be combined depending on numbers and laps may be shorten due to time issues

Senior Lites/Open Bikes 3 ×7 laps, all other classes 3 ×5 laps at each series round.

Race format is subject to change at the discretion of the Top End Moto Cross Club Inc. on the day of the event.

** Senior Lites: Up to 250cc (2 or 4 stroke), Wheel sizes (16” - 19” rear and 19” - 21” front)

** Senior Open: 255 and over 4 stroke, 250 and over 2 stroke, (2 stroke permitted to ride 1 class only)

JUNIOR COACHING & ASSESSMENTS THIS SATURDAY 2ND MARCH 2013
 
NEW JUNIORS: To compete in racing this year juniors must complete a 5 hour Junior Coaching Program to obtain a license. This course will be held this Saturday from 9am. $30 each rider.  This course is not readily available due to volunteers busy lives. If you are planning on doing a riding school, ie Greg Moss 23/24  March or Lee Hogan 6/7th June this will cover you for your 5 hours however you can not compete until after you attend.
 
RENEW/UPGRADE: If you have had a racing license before you are only required to do an assessment or riding school on the bike you wish to compete on to renew or upgrade your license.  If you wish to compete in two classes ie 65 & 85 you must complete assessments for both bikes. Reminder:

Junior Coaching:

As per MA rules and regulations all NEW Junior Riders wishing to race in competition (except recreational days) must have completed a 5 hour Junior Coaching Program (JCP).  

If you have already obtained a license then you are only required to do an assessment or attend any approved riding schools within the last year.

As a member you don't need to race. The club provides a safe, friendly environment to ride and become confident and more skillfull.  Membership entitles all members to ride every day except when track is closed for race preparation. Members also receive 50% discount on gate entry to all race meetings & discounts at the above bike shops.
